A belt for drive technology having a belt body made from two polymer materials (A) and (B) with elastic properties and including a top layer as the belt back and a substructure with a force transfer zone and a tension member embedded in the belt body. The first material (A) contains 15 to 50% w/w of at least one fire-resistant additive and is used everywhere in the belt body where high mechanical properties are not required and the second material (B) contains 5 to 35% w/w of at least one fire-resistant additive and is used in the are of the belt body that is subjected to the highest mechanical stresses. The belt is particularly used as a tractive element for hoisting technology.
